151.5 gross, never saw it on camera before I killed it. It was the first day of my huntcation Dec 18, 2021. Had a rain squall come through around 8:30am, and he followed 3 yearling does and a good 8 point into the field I was hunting around 20 minutes after the rain quit. Shot him at 65 yards and he took 5 steps before dropping in the middle of the field.
